Depart and proceed to Narkanda, a quiet hill resort with forests and apple orchards. Go to Hatu Peak, one of the best panoramic Himalayan viewpoints. The Hatu Temple makes the visit culturally important. During the evening, one can enjoy the cool weather and nature of Narkanda.
Mashobra Drive, a serene and scenic place to relax. Craignano Nature Park, forest walks, and soft adventure activities are some of the popular spots. Compared to Shimla, Mashobra is much less congested and its location makes it the best place to stay with families and couples who want to enjoy their stay. Overnight stay in Mashobra.
Mashobra to Chail, with its ancient palaces, peaceful woods, and excellent walks. Tour Chail Palace, Chail Cricket Ground, which is a famous cricketing ground in the world, and Kali Ka Tibba Temple. It is a peaceful place, the scenery is green and the environment is very photogenic. Overnight stay in Chail.
Go to Solan, a beautiful town with monasteries, temples and picturesque hillsides. Visit Shoolini Mata Temple, Jatoli Shiva Temple, or Yungdrung Monastery, or take peaceful walks around the city. Another activity that Solan is famous for is mushroom farming and horticulture, which gives a light educational twist to your visit. Spend the night in Solan.

How far is Shimla from Chandigarh?
The distance between Shimla and Chandigarh is approximately 115 km.
